BrlR from Pseudomonas aeruginosa is a receptor for both cyclic di-GMP and pyocyanin
The virulence factor pyocyanin and the second messenger c-di-GMP regulate biofilm formation and antibiotic tolerance in Pseudomonas aeruginosa. Here, the authors perform structural and biochemical analyses to show that a transcriptional regulator, BrlR, acts as a receptor for both pyocyanin and c-di-GMP.
